Brave appears bigger after latest update + colour highlight issue

Description of the issue:

After installing the latest update of Brave Browser, the UI and the pinned websites section appear to be bigger than before; in addition, when I use Xorg instead of Wayland my cursor becomes bigger whenever is pointing Brave’s window.
Also, there’s a problem when I highlight text. Before the update, the colour used by the browser was the same as my OS (orange), now, after updating, it switched to a black-ish colour making it more difficult to see what I am highlighting, especially on websites that use dark mode.

In Version 1.77.95 Chromium: 135.0.7049.52 (Official Build) (64-bit) I also have a text highlighting issue.
I couldn’t read the text, so I rolled back to Version 1.76.82 Chromium: 134.0.6998.178 (Official Build) (64-bit) where the issue does not occur, so the issue was introduced in 1.77.95.

For anyone else with this issue on Ubuntu, you can rollback to the last working version by running:

sudo apt install brave-browser=1.76.82

You can blacklist the bad version by editing /etc/apt/preferences and adding the contents:

Package: brave-browser
Pin: version 1.77.95
Pin-Priority: -1

This will still allow your system to see when a newer version is released and to install it during a normal update process.

1.77.97 has been released. Brave still doesn’t use my defined highlight color like it used to in 1.76.82. But highlighted text in the active window is at least visible now (It’s using dark red background with white text).

Unfortunately, highlighted text in a non-active window isn’t visible. The non-active window highlight color is a dark grey with matching dark grey text, so it can’t be read.
